Toxic Seahorse, known as Acid Seaforce (アシッド・シーフォース) in Japan, is a Maverick from the X era, appearing as one of the main bosses in Mega Man X3. He is an acid-themed Reploid based on a seahorse, who attacks with acid balls and his liquid metal body. He is a stealth Reploid who comes to join the Doppler Army.

In the Games

Mega Man X3

Sprite from Mega Man X3.

Toxic Seahorse debuts in Mega Man X3 as one of the eight Mavericks on the Stage Select screen. He is a stealth Reploid shrouded in mystery who joined the Doppler Army in Dopple Town, and serves as the boss of Giant Dam Stage. His movement is simple, but his bouncing acid balls can be disorienting. Defeating Toxic Seahorse grants X the Acid Burst. His weakness is the Frost Shield, from Blizzard Buffalo, which briefly stuns him. A boss attack rematch with Toxic Seahorse later occurs in Doppler Stage C.

Mega Man X DiVE

In Mega Man X DiVE, Maverick Data of Toxic Seahorse appears as a boss in Co-op and Jakob. His defeat unlocks the Chip for Corrosion.

  • In the Rockman X3 manga, Toxic Seahorse reprises his role from Mega Man X3.
  • In the Archie Mega Man comic, Toxic Seahorse appears in the "Worlds Unite" arc as one of the many Mavericks resurrected in Sigma's army.

A Reploid designed in secret. By Doppler's orders, he took control of the Monarch Dam that supplies the city with water, endangering the lives of the human populace. His whole body is made of a fluid Liquid Metal alloy, so he is able to alter his form to blend into the floor or the ceiling. He is a challenging opponent who manipulates water as he pleases.[1][2]
Height: 200~350 cm
Weight: 87 kg
Max Power: 5800rp
Max Speed: 4300rp

Profile: A Reploid of unknown affiliation. His entire body is made from a fluid metal called "Liquid Metal" and can disappear into the floor or the ceiling. He occupies a dam which is the water source for a metropolis.
Attack: Effect:
Acid Burst Shoots an acid shot that bounces off walls. It can be canceled with attacks.
Bouncing Acid Shot Shoots two acid shots that bounce along the ground.
Liquidize Melts and disappears into the floor. After solidifying, he always jumps first.

The massive Monarch Dam is an important water source in its own right, but it also acts as a hub for remotely controlling many dams at once. Seahorse has taken control of this system to cut off the water supply to human cities. Many will perish of thirst unless he is stopped.
Seahorse is unique in that his body is made of a malleable 'liquid metal,' enabling him to blend into the walls and floor to avoid detection. He is also a master of manipulating water. Of course, there's only one way to deal with an enemy who turns into liquid...

A Reploid composed of special liquified metal can sink into terrain. His acid bomb also has rebound and splash characteristics, which increases the difficulty of avoiding it.
